Swansea City defender Federico Fernandez: 'FC Krasnodar want to sign me'

Swansea City defender Federico Fernandez says that Russian side FC Krasnodar are "very interested" in signing him during the summer transfer window.

Defender Federico Fernandez has revealed that he is considering his future at Swansea City.

Fernandez has spent the last four years at the Liberty Stadium, with 127 appearances being made in all competitions, but the centre-back's future is currently uncertain due to Swansea's relegation from the Premier League.

FC Krasnodar have been linked with an approach for the Argentina international, who admits that a switch to the Russian side is a possibility before the end of the window.

The 29-year-old is quoted by Wales Online as saying: "Krasnodar are one of the teams interested. I need to analyse that and other options have come in as well.

"[Krasnodar] are very interested in me and we will have to see what happens with the window. Of course I have a contract with Swansea and that's why I'm here and working hard but if they want me to come, then of course I want to play at the highest level."

Fernandez currently has two years remaining on his contract.
